Fiji - Raw Sugar Gross Production Index
Since 2014, Fiji Raw Sugar Gross Production Index fell by 6% year on year. With $44.95 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, the country was ranked number 122 comparing other countries in Raw Sugar Gross Production Index. Fiji is overtaken by Ethiopia, which was number 121 with $47.01 P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Spain with $40.95 PPP = 2004–2006. Bosnia and Herzegovina lead the ranking with $3,492.24 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, that is +5.1% compared to 2018. Laos, Iraq and Armenia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Kazakhstan recorded the best 5 years average growth at +64.3% per year, while Malaysia witnessed the worst performance at -50.6% per year.
